Spanish Educational and Emotional Support Materials

Educational and emotional support materials on TBI created in Spanish: La vida después de un traumatismo craneoencefálico: relatos en primera persona and Cuidando de un familiar con traumatismo craneoencefálico: relatos en primera persona combine accessible, evidence-based information with powerful personal stories from individuals and families affected by traumatic brain injury (TBI) across Latin America and Spain. These books are open-access and can be freely shared with anyone who may benefit from them.

A Family Caregiver Guide to Selecting Rehabilitation Programs

This factsheet from the Model Systems Knowledge Translation Center Traumatic Brain Injury Model System, A Family Caregiver Guide to Selecting Rehabilitation Programs for Persons With Disorders of Consciousness (DoC), explains the medical and rehabilitation care needs of persons with disorders of consciousness (DoC). It discusses the questions to ask when searching for the right program for your loved one with a DoC.
